Hebe topiaria is a compact, evergreen shrub with dense, naturally rounded “topiary-like” growth and small glossy green leaves, producing short spikes of pale lilac to white flowers mainly in summer that attract bees and other pollinators, and it is widely used in borders, formal gardens, and low hedging because of its tight shape, slow growth, and excellent response to trimming.

    Botanical Name Hebe Topiaria
       
    Common Name

    Hebe Topiaria

    Family Plantaginaceae
    Type evergreen, compact shrub
    Origin New Zealand
    Mature Height 1m
    Mature Spread 2m
    Sun Requirements Full sun
    Soil Well drained soils
    Flowering clusters of small pink to pale lilac flowers
    Wind Tolerance high tolerant
    Frost Tolerance

    moderately frost hardy

    Drought Tolerance moderate, occasional watering during extended heat
    Growth Rate  moderate growth rate
    Maintenance low, cut back after flowering to encourage compact bushy shape
    Conservation Status Not Threatened
